Certified Medical Assistant (CMA) / Registered Medical Assistant (RMA) – Endoscopy Center
Holly Springs, NC | In-Office

Support exceptional patient care in a fast-paced procedural and specialty care environment.

Raleigh Medical Group is seeking a compassionate and detail-oriented Certified Medical Assistant (CMA) or Registered Medical Assistant (RMA) to support our Gastroenterology and Endoscopy Center team. This role provides clinical support to patients undergoing GI procedures and outpatient care under the direction of physicians, advanced practice providers, and nursing staff.

The Certified Medical Assistant plays an important role in delivering high-quality patient care through patient intake, pre-procedure preparation, care coordination, patient education, and procedural support.


Key Responsibilities
  • Provides direct patient care and clinical support as delegated by licensed clinical staff.
  • Prepares patients for GI procedures by obtaining and documenting medical history, medications, allergies, vital signs, and procedure-related information.
  • Assists physicians, advanced practice providers, and nursing staff during examinations, diagnostic procedures, treatments, and minor medical procedures.
  • Prepares procedure and recovery areas, equipment, and supplies for daily operations and scheduled procedures.
  • Assists with patient flow, room turnover, stretcher cleaning, and maintaining a safe and organized clinical environment.
  • Obtains and documents patient assessments, interventions, medication information, test results, and patient responses in the electronic health record (EHR).
  • Collects biological samples and performs basic clinical and laboratory-related tasks as directed.
  • Reinforces patient education regarding procedure preparation, medications, discharge instructions, and follow-up care.
  • Assists with scheduling procedures, coordinating referrals, and obtaining prior authorizations as indicated.
  • Processes prescription refill requests in accordance with provider direction and refill protocols.
  • Responds to non-emergent patient calls and communicates physician-guided clinical information appropriately.
  • Adheres to OSHA safety guidelines, HIPAA requirements, infection prevention standards, and confidentiality policies.
  • Assists clinical staff during emergency situations and initiates appropriate response procedures within scope of role.
  • Performs additional duties as assigned.

Qualifications

Required:

  • High school diploma or equivalent
  • Current CMA or RMA certification from an accredited organization
  • Current Basic Life Support (BLS) certification
  • Minimum one year of medical office or clinical experience
  • Experience utilizing electronic health record (EHR) systems
  • Strong communication, organizational, and multitasking skills
  • Ability to work efficiently in a fast-paced clinical environment

Preferred:

  • Previous gastroenterology, endoscopy, ambulatory surgery, or procedural preferred
  • Experience assisting with patient preparation and recovery processes preferred

Physical Requirements
  • Prolonged periods of standing, walking, bending, and reaching
  • Ability to reposition, transfer, and assist patients safely
  • Ability to occasionally support or move up to 75 pounds with assistance as needed
  • Fine motor skills and visual acuity required
